There are 6 ways to get from Peekskill to Halifax by train, plane, train (Amtrak), bus,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Train to Laguardia Airport, fly
best- Take the train from Peekskill to 125th Street - Harlem
- Fly from Laguardia Airport (LGA) to Halifax Stanfield International Airport (YHZ)LGA - YHZ
6h 39m$304–688Train
cheapest- Take the train from Peekskill to Poughkeepsie
- Take the train from Poughkeepsie Amtrak Station to St-Lambert Amtrak Station
- Take the train from Saint-Lambert to Halifax
36h 48m$211–414Bus, train
- Take the bus from Nelson Ave @ Main St to White Plains Bus Terminal Lane B
- Take the bus from New York to Longueuil
- Take the bus from Metro Longueuil - 900 Rue de Serigny to Université Laval - 1070 Avenue des Sciences-de-la-Vie
- Take the train from Sainte-Foy to Moncton
- Take the bus from Moncton, NB to Halifax, NS - Bus Terminal
37h 13m$271–652Drive 1,342.3 km
- Drive from Peekskill to Halifax1,342.3 km
14h 47m$265–382Train, bus to Newark Liberty International Airport, fly
- Take the train from Peekskill to Grand Central Terminal
- Take the bus from Bryant Park to Terminal B
- Fly from Newark Liberty International Airport (EWR) to Halifax Stanfield International Airport (YHZ)EWR - YHZ
7h 28mTrain to John F. Kennedy International Airport, fly
- Take the train from Peekskill to Grand Central Terminal
- Fly from John F. Kennedy International Airport (JFK) to Halifax Stanfield International Airport (YHZ)JFK - YHZ
8h 55m$508–1,954
Peekskill to Halifax by train
Questions & Answers
The cheapest way to get from Peekskill to Halifax is to train which costs $210 - $420 and takes 36h 48m.
The fastest way to get from Peekskill to Halifax is to train and fly which takes 6h 39m and costs $300 - $700.
No, there is no direct train from Peekskill to Halifax. However, there are services departing from Peekskill and arriving at Halifax via Poughkeepsie Amtrak Station and Saint-Lambert. The journey, including transfers, takes approximately 36h 48m.
The distance between Peekskill and Halifax is 1063 km. The road distance is 1342.3 km.
The best way to get from Peekskill to Halifax without a car is to train which takes 36h 48m and costs $210 - $420.
It takes approximately 6h 39m to get from Peekskill to Halifax, including transfers.
Peekskill to Halifax train services, operated by Metro-North Railroad (MNR), depart from Peekskill station.
Halifax is 1h ahead of Peekskill. It is currently 11:51 AM in Peekskill and 12:51 PM in Halifax.
Peekskill to Halifax train services, operated by Metro-North Railroad (MNR), arrive at Poughkeepsie station.
Yes, the driving distance between Peekskill to Halifax is 1342 km. It takes approximately 14h 47m to drive from Peekskill to Halifax.
What companies run services between Peekskill, NY, USA and Halifax, NS, Canada?
You can take a train from Peekskill to Halifax via Poughkeepsie, Poughkeepsie Amtrak Station, and Saint-Lambert in around 36h 48m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Website
- aircanada.com
Flights from Laguardia Airport to Halifax Stanfield International Airport via Montreal
- Ave. Duration
- 4h 12m
- When
- Every day
- Estimated price
- $110–550
Flights from Laguardia Airport to Halifax Stanfield International Airport via Toronto
- Ave. Duration
- 4h 46m
- When
- Tuesday to Thursday
- Estimated price
- $130–650
Flights from Newark Liberty International Airport to Halifax Stanfield International Airport
- Ave. Duration
- 2h 4m
- When
- Every day
- Estimated price
- $80–450
Flights from Newark Liberty International Airport to Halifax Stanfield International Airport via Montreal
- Ave. Duration
- 4h 31m
- When
- Every day
- Estimated price
- $95–500
Flights from Newark Liberty International Airport to Halifax Stanfield International Airport via Toronto
- Ave. Duration
- 4h 47m
- When
- Every day
- Estimated price
- $120–600
Flights from John F. Kennedy International Airport to Halifax Stanfield International Airport via Montreal
- Ave. Duration
- 4h 42m
- When
- Every day
- Estimated price
- $100–550
Flights from John F. Kennedy International Airport to Halifax Stanfield International Airport via Toronto
- Ave. Duration
- 6h 50m
- When
- Every day
- Estimated price
- $120–600
Flights from John F. Kennedy International Airport to Halifax Stanfield International Airport via Boston
- Ave. Duration
- 4h 53m
- When
- Every day
- Estimated price
- $80–450
- Website
- united.com
Flights from Laguardia Airport to Halifax Stanfield International Airport via Toronto
- Ave. Duration
- 4h 46m
- When
- Tuesday to Thursday
- Estimated price
- $130–650
Flights from Newark Liberty International Airport to Halifax Stanfield International Airport
- Ave. Duration
- 2h 4m
- When
- Every day
- Estimated price
- $80–450
Flights from Newark Liberty International Airport to Halifax Stanfield International Airport via Boston
- Ave. Duration
- 4h 23m
- When
- Monday to Friday
- Estimated price
- $80–450
Flights from Newark Liberty International Airport to Halifax Stanfield International Airport via Toronto
- Ave. Duration
- 4h 47m
- When
- Every day
- Estimated price
- $120–600
Flights from John F. Kennedy International Airport to Halifax Stanfield International Airport via Toronto
- Ave. Duration
- 6h 50m
- When
- Every day
- Estimated price
- $120–600
Flights from John F. Kennedy International Airport to Halifax Stanfield International Airport via Boston
- Ave. Duration
- 4h 53m
- When
- Every day
- Estimated price
- $80–450
- Website
- aa.com
Flights from Laguardia Airport to Halifax Stanfield International Airport
- Ave. Duration
- 1h 55m
- When
- Every day
- Estimated price
- $90–490
Flights from John F. Kennedy International Airport to Halifax Stanfield International Airport via Reagan Washington
- Ave. Duration
- 6h 15m
- When
- Saturday
- Estimated price
- $110–600
Flights from John F. Kennedy International Airport to Halifax Stanfield International Airport via Boston
- Ave. Duration
- 3h 55m
- When
- Saturday
- Estimated price
- $80–450
- Website
- westjet.com
Flights from Laguardia Airport to Halifax Stanfield International Airport
- Ave. Duration
- 2h 4m
- When
- Every day
- Estimated price
- $90–490
Flights from John F. Kennedy International Airport to Halifax Stanfield International Airport via Detroit
- Ave. Duration
- 7h 41m
- When
- Every day
- Estimated price
- $440–1,900
- Website
- delta.com
Flights from Laguardia Airport to Halifax Stanfield International Airport
- Ave. Duration
- 2h 4m
- When
- Every day
- Estimated price
- $90–490
- Website
- flyporter.com
Flights from Newark Liberty International Airport to Halifax Stanfield International Airport via Ottawa
- Ave. Duration
- 4h 35m
- When
- Monday, Tuesday, Wednesday, Thursday, Friday, and Sunday
- Estimated price
- $240–600
- Phone
- 877.690.5114
- Website
- mta.info
Train from Peekskill to 125th Street - Harlem
- Ave. Duration
- 59 min
- Frequency
- Hourly
- Estimated price
- $16–25
- Website
- https://www.mta.info/agency/metro-north-railroad
- Schedules at
- https://www.mta.info/schedules
- Off-Peak
- $16–18
- Peak
- $22–25
Train from Peekskill to Poughkeepsie
- Ave. Duration
- 49 min
- Frequency
- Hourly
- Estimated price
- $15–24
- Website
- https://www.mta.info/agency/metro-north-railroad
- Schedules at
- https://www.mta.info/schedules
- Off-Peak
- $15–17
- Peak
- $21–24
Train from Peekskill to Grand Central Terminal
- Ave. Duration
- 1h 11m
- Frequency
- Hourly
- Estimated price
- $17–27
- Website
- https://www.mta.info/agency/metro-north-railroad
- Schedules at
- https://www.mta.info/schedules
- Off-Peak
- $17–19
- Peak
- $23–27
- Phone
- +1 800-872-7245
- Website
- amtrak.com
Train from Poughkeepsie Amtrak Station to St-Lambert Amtrak Station
- Ave. Duration
- 11h 18m
- Frequency
- Once daily
- Estimated price
- $45–170
- Website
- https://www.amtrak.com/home.html
- Coach Seat - Advance Purchase
- $45–110
- Coach Seat short notice purchase
- $50–170
- Business - advance purchase
- $70–340
- Business Class
- $120–410
- Phone
- +1 888 842-7245
- Website
- viarail.ca
Train from Saint-Lambert to Halifax
- Ave. Duration
- 22h 41m
- Frequency
- 3 times a week
- Estimated price
- $150–220
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$160–220
- Economy Adult - Advanced Booking
- $180–210
- Economy Escape Advanced Booking - Adult
- $150–190
Train from Sainte-Foy to Moncton
- Ave. Duration
- 14h 18m
- Frequency
- 3 times a week
- Estimated price
- $95–170
- Website
- https://www.viarail.ca/en
- Economy Adult - same day booking
- $120–170
- Economy Adult - Advanced Booking
- $120–150
- Economy Escape Advanced Booking - Adult
- $95–120
Bus from Nelson Ave @ Main St to White Plains Bus Terminal Lane B
- Ave. Duration
- 1h 54m
- Frequency
- Hourly
- Estimated price
- $4
- Website
- https://transportation.westchestergov.com/bee-line/bee-line-home
- Schedules at
- https://transportation.westchestergov.com/bee-line/timetables-and-maps
- All other routes - Adults and children 5+
- $4
- BxM4C/Rte28 Westchester-Manhattan Express - Adult and children 5+
- $11
- Phone
- +1 800-858-8555
- Website
- trailways.com
Bus from New York to Longueuil
- Ave. Duration
- 8h 5m
- Frequency
- 3 times a day
- Estimated price
- $75–330
- Website
- https://trailways.com
- Schedules at
- https://trailways.com/schedules/
- Saver
- $75–310
- Flexible
- $130–330
- Phone
- 514-228-2303
- info@tourexpress.ca
- Website
- tourexpress.ca
Bus from Metro Longueuil - 900 Rue de Serigny to Université Laval - 1070 Avenue des Sciences-de-la-Vie
- Ave. Duration
- 2h 25m
- Frequency
- Twice daily
- Estimated price
- $35–50
- Website
- https://tourexpress.ca/
- Schedules at
- https://tourexpress.ca/bus-schedule
- Book at
- https://tourexpress.betterez.com/cart/6215c65b8170b20e46af9ff2/reservation/6215c65c8170b20e46af9ff3
- Adult
- $35–50
- Phone
- +1 800-575-1807
- info@maritimebus.com
- Website
- maritimebus.com
Bus from Moncton, NB to Halifax, NS - Bus Terminal
- Ave. Duration
- 4h 10m
- Frequency
- Twice daily
- Estimated price
- $40–65
- Book at
- https://maritimebus.betterez.com/cart/570e4206d12bb17e0b0015fe
- Website
- https://maritimebus.com/
- Passenger
- $40–65
- Phone
- +1 (866) 912-6224
- olympia@coachusa.com
- Website
- newarkairportexpress.com
Bus from Bryant Park to Terminal B
- Ave. Duration
- 50 min
- Frequency
- Every 30 minutes
- Book at
- https://www.coachusa.com/airport-transportation
Want to know more about travelling around Canada
Rome2Rio's Travel Guide series provide vital information for the global traveller. Filled with useful and timely travel information, the guides answer all the hard questions - such as 'How do I buy a ticket?', 'Should I book online before I travel? ', 'How much should I expect to pay?', 'Do the trains and buses have Wifi?' - to help you get the most out of your next trip.
Related travel guides
Why you should take the train in the US
Read the travel guide
Need to know: Greyhound
Read the travel guide
How to get from JFK to New York City
Read the travel guide
More Questions & Answers
There are 211+ hotels available in Halifax.






















